Output fe867609a9de71af506ca85f6b1bd8a10663912e763422c5c717e8b3e335a97f:97

value
9198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d785feada73723f349c41266625dc51dd56853 OP_EQUAL
address
3Lur1f6miqgwxLB63Ji4VdSWkLH2VzrH2i
transaction
fe867609a9de71af506ca85f6b1bd8a10663912e763422c5c717e8b3e335a97f
confirmations
50712
spent
true